> I'm wondering if TT keeps track of the current column position in the
> line so I can figure out the indent automatically inside a filter.
>
>
>     Some stuff: [% long_text | email_wrap %]
>          other: [% more_long_text | email_wrap %]
>
> and automatically wrap to column 17.

Since TT compiles the templates down to perl code, that information
would need to exist in the compiled templates.  I had a quick look in
my cache and I don't see that info, so my guess would be no.  I would
think that it would be pretty difficult to do reliably as well.  What
if you had this situation:

[% some_stuff %]:  [% long_text | email_wrap %]

should your filter assume that you are at column 19, or should it wait
to find out what some_stuff resolves to and then count the columns?  I
think the safest and cleanest way is just to pass in the indent value
to your filter.
